The LAN interface of the 6100 VDR is connected to an Ethernet switch. From the switch, the
LAN is segmented into two portions: one for function-specific servers, such as an E-mail server,
and one for users, which are labelled as PC host.
The WAN interface is the connection to the public Internet.
The voice interface, which can be a T1 (with CAS or PRI signaling) or FXS, is connected to
